    Siphnian Treasury. The Siphnian Treasury was a building at the Ancient Greek cult centre of Delphi, erected to host the offerings of the polis, or city-state, of Siphnos. It was one of a number of treasuries lining the "Sacred Way", the processional route through the Sanctuary of Apollo, erected to win the favor of the gods and increase the ...

    The Charioteer of Delphi, also known as Heniokhos ( Greek: Ἡνίοχος, the rein -holder), is a statue surviving from Ancient Greece, and an example of ancient bronze sculpture. The life-size (1.8m) [ 1] statue of a chariot driver was found in 1896 at the Sanctuary of Apollo in Delphi. [ 2] It is now in the Delphi Archaeological Museum .
